Sources sought for Medical Equipment Inspection, Repair, and Calibration Services for the Hawaii Army National Guard.

PLEASE NOTE: THIS IS NOT A SOLICITATION ANNOUNCEMENT. THIS IS A SOURCES SOUGHT SYNOPIS ISSUED ONLY TO CONDUCT A MARKET RESEARCH STUDY FOR AN ANTICIPATED REQUIREMENT. This is a sources sought announcement seeking vendors that may be able to perform this requirement in order to support a competitive procurement. Accordingly, the U.S. Government highly encourages all interested businesses (large and small) to respond to this sources sought synopsis.

In addition, small businesses, in all socioeconomic categories (including, 8(a) Business Development Program, Small Disadvantage Business, Historically Underutilized Business Zone, Service-Disabled Veteran-Owned, Women-Owned Small Business concerns), must describe their identifying capabilities in meeting the requirements at a fair market price, i.e., information which may help support a set-aside. This is not a request for quotation or proposal.

This notice is not to be construed as a commitment by the Government for any purpose other than market research. Respondents will not be notified of the results of the evaluation. If a Request for Quotation (RFQ) is issued for this requirement, it will not be issued under this number.

This synopsis is issued for the sole purpose of conducting market research in accordance with Federal Acquisition Regulation (FAR) Part 10. The designated North American Industry Classification System (NAICS) Code is 811210, Electronic and Precision Equipment Repair and Maintenance, with a size standard in millions of dollars $34.0. The Hawaii Army National Guard (HIARNG) is conducting market research based on the following:

Provide annual inspection and maintenance to include calibration of biomedical equipment on the Islands of Oahu, Kauai, Maui, and Hawaii (Hilo). See Attachment 1 - Equipment Listing for list of equipment. Must be Zoll certified to perform AED and ventilator inspection, maintenance, and calibration. Responses submitted should include:
